Abstract | ||
A ross-sectional study was carried out to identify the women's knowledge about using the modern family planning devices, in order to give her an opportunity for proper choice. The study sample consisted of 120 women, using family planning devices. Visiting interview format applied from March 1st to May 1st , 2008, to collect the data randomly. The data analyzed through frequencies and percentages. The main results of the study were the highest percentage (70%) of women who participated in the study using tablets; (32.5%) using Intra-Uterine Devices (IUD); (2.5%) using Condom. The majority of users (32.5%) was between (30-40) years of age. (55%) of women were primary school graduate. The highest percentages were for using contraceptives to stop conceiving and economical factors; while the lowest percentage to consume breast feeding. The majority of women stated that hormonal contraceptive was very active to prevent conception but it causes headache. Women using IUD reveals it was expensive; and it did not cause bleeding. It was not increased uterine contraction during the period; and had never been pregnant after fixation, but it interrupted coitus. The side effect of IUD was for heavy and painful period. The study recommended the necessity of giving comprehensive idea to women visiting family planning centers about family planning devices, in addition to the role of mass media to increase women's knowledge and to assist the family health. | ||
